Frequently Asked Questions

Who is Teen Leadership Breakthrough for? Are there any prerequisites?

This course is designed for high school students ages 15–18 who want to grow in confidence, communication, and responsibility. No prior Rapport courses are required—just a willingness to participate and grow.

Can parents attend or observe the training?

No. This is an immersive, teen-only experience to ensure full engagement and independence. Parents are welcome to attend the graduation ceremony at the conclusion of the training.

What meals and lodging are provided?

All meals and shared, supervised lodging are included throughout the 2.5-day course. Teens stay in same-gender shared rooms with structured support. Dietary restrictions can be noted on the Medical Form and will be accommodated whenever possible.

What should my teen bring?

Teens should bring a refillable water bottle, comfortable layered clothing, closed-toe shoes, and personal hygiene items. A complete packing list will be provided upon enrollment.
